Regardless of your opinion of Christianity, religion, Jesus, etc. I think that many share the opinion that giant fiberglass and foam depictions of Jesus by the side of the highway are just tacky.
Did that stop people in Ohio? Of course it didn't.
They put up a monstrosity of a statue, six stories high. I wonder if they thought, "Hey, people will be driving down the highway, they'll see this ginormous statue of Christ, and they'll suddenly change their sinful ways and accept Him into their hearts. Oh, and of course they won't cause any accidents from being startled or distracted or anything."
Regardless of what they thought, God had other plans for the statue. Whether He was angry at the poor depiction, lack of taste, choice of venue or whether He was just frustrated that the builders ignored the laws of physics, weather and electricity, He rained down LIGHTNING on the statue.
And it caught fire. And it burned to the ground, leaving just a few metal struts.
